Air domes are large, inflatable structures made from durable, weather-resistant materials. They are designed to be inflated and maintained with a constant flow of air, creating a stable and secure environment. Air domes can be used for various purposes, including sports, entertainment, and community events. In the context of soccer stadiums, they offer a flexible and innovative solution.
One of the most significant benefits of using air domes for soccer stadiums is their cost-effectiveness. Traditional stadium construction involves extensive land preparation, foundation work, and building materials, all of which can be expensive and time-consuming. In contrast, air domes require minimal site preparation and can be constructed quickly and efficiently.
According to industry estimates, the construction cost of an air dome can be up to 50% lower than that of a traditional stadium. This is partly due to the reduced need for heavy machinery and extensive excavation work. Additionally, air domes can be erected in a matter of weeks, rather than the years it can take to build a traditional stadium. This rapid construction timeline means that cities and organizations can enjoy the benefits of a new stadium much sooner, with a quicker return on investment.
Air domes offer unparalleled flexibility and adaptability, making them an ideal choice for soccer stadiums. They can be designed to accommodate various field sizes, seating configurations, and event types, allowing for maximum versatility.
For example, air domes can be easily reconfigured to host different sports events, concerts, and community gatherings. This adaptability ensures that the stadium remains relevant and useful for many years, providing a valuable asset to the community.
In an era where environmental sustainability is a top priority, air domes stand out as an eco-friendly alternative to traditional stadium construction. Their energy-efficient design requires less energy to heat and cool, resulting in lower operating costs and reduced carbon emissions.
Furthermore, air domes can be designed with eco-friendly materials and features, such as solar panels, rainwater harvesting systems, and natural ventilation. These sustainable design elements not only reduce the environmental impact of the stadium but also contribute to its long-term cost-effectiveness.
Safety and comfort are paramount when it comes to designing a soccer stadium. Air domes are constructed with high-quality materials that are resistant to extreme weather conditions, ensuring the safety and comfort of players and spectators alike.
The controlled indoor environment of an air dome protects against harsh weather elements such as rain, snow, and extreme temperatures, allowing for year-round play and practice. This not only benefits the players but also enhances the overall spectator experience, making soccer events more enjoyable and accessible to a wider audience.
